Why Competitor Pricing? Should You Monitor It? 

Staying informed about your competitor prices isn’t just beneficial for your store, but it can also help your customer base. With the market consistently being fast-paced, it’s important to stay ahead as much as you can. With competitive pricing, you’re able to maximize profits while also identifying pricing gaps. This gives your customers better value and shows market trends you may not have noticed before. Also, this pricing analysis can show opportunities like product bundles or sales promotions. Competitor pricing is really great for adapting to changes in real time while maintaining your competitive edge as a retail space.  

Main Takeaways to Remember with Competitive Pricing Analysis  

There are multiple takeaways when it comes to competitive pricing analysis. Below are some that we feel are the best to remember for retail.  

Research and Know Your Competitors 

The first thing you should do as a retailer is to be very familiar with your competition. This means knowing what kind of merchandise, brand style, and pricing your competitors have. Don’t forget to include regional competitors so you’re not only targeting your local market.

Find Pricing Data from Various Sources  

There are ways to find pricing data from various sources, including websites, Google Shopping results, social media, and more. It’s your job not to overlook these and make very detailed notes on what is priced. Also, don’t overlook customer reviews and forums where pricing discussions often happen.  

Analyze Pricing Strategies  

Believe it or not, there is more to a pricing strategy than just thinking about how high the cost can be. We like to say, look beyond the numbers. Consider your competitors’ pricing strategies, such as discounts, promotions, subscription pricing models, pricing adjustments, and more. Sometimes, pricing something like $9.99 sells better than pricing it at $10.  

Don’t Forget Related Costs  

There is so much more that goes into a product’s price. It’s important to remember additional factors like shipping fees, return policies, warranties, and customer service quality.
